War is not only fought on the battlefield. It also takes a deep toll on public health. In this episode of the ILTV Podcast, Executive Editor and host Maayan Hoffman speaks with Prof. Hagai Levine, former chairman of Israel’s Association of Public Health, about how years of conflict have affected Israelis’ physical, mental, and social well-being. Levine explains why smoking, addiction, and missed medical care are on the rise, why Israel lacks a national rehabilitation plan, and what leaders must do to help the country heal.
